Memcached是一个高性能的分布式内存缓存系统,它可以用来缓存数据库查询、会话数据等,从而减轻数据库的负担。在Linux上使用Memcached主要包括安装和配置两个步骤。
安装Memcached:
- 首先,你需要确保你的Linux系统已经安装了编译工具,如gcc。如果没有安装,可以使用包管理器进行安装,例如在Ubuntu上可以使用以下命令:
sudo apt-get update sudo apt-get install gcc make
- 接下来,你可以从Memcached的官方网站下载最新版本的源代码,或者使用包管理器进行安装。在Ubuntu上,可以使用以下命令:
sudo apt-get install memcached
- 安装完成后,你可以使用以下命令启动Memcached服务:
sudo systemctl start memcached
配置Memcached:
- Memcached的默认配置文件位于
/etc/memcached.conf
。你可以使用文本编辑器打开该文件进行编辑。 - 在配置文件中,你可以设置Memcached的一些参数,如监听的IP地址、端口号、最大内存使用量等。例如,如果你想让Memcached监听所有可用的网络接口,可以将
-m 64
设置为-m 0
。这将允许Memcached使用尽可能多的内存。 - 保存并关闭配置文件后,你需要重新启动Memcached服务以使更改生效。可以使用以下命令:
sudo systemctl restart memcached
使用Memcached:
- 在你的应用程序中,你可以使用Memcached的客户端库来与Memcached服务器进行通信。这些库通常提供了方便的API来执行常见的操作,如设置值、获取值、删除值等。
- 你需要根据你的应用程序和Memcached服务器的实际情况来编写代码,以便将缓存逻辑集成到你的应用程序中。
请注意,以上步骤仅提供了在Linux上安装和配置Memcached的基本指南。在实际使用中,你可能还需要根据具体需求进行进一步的调整和优化。